CC -!- FUNCTION: Flagellin is the subunit protein which polymerizes to form
CC the filaments of archaeal flagella.
CC -!- SUBCELLULAR LOCATION: Archaeal flagellum.
CC -!- PTM: Glycosylated.
CC -!- SIMILARITY: Belongs to the archaeal flagellin family. {ECO:0000305}.
